Fire alarm activations due to smoke odor at Sodom Rd, Brewster NY
Fire alarm and carbon monoxide detector activated near Sodom Road between Rooster Hill Road and Route 22. There was a smell of smoke likely from construction. The alarm was reset and no fire was confirmed.
